8.  
Ongoing
 
 
 
 

Music Event

HR-57 Jazz Jam Session

HR-57's jam sessions are picking up right where they left off during the club's move to H Street NE. Hosted by Jimmy "Junebug" Jackson, the informal gatherings attract serious professionals and university jazz students. Many session regulars play in bands that headline the club on Friday and Saturday nights. HR-57 816 H St. NE, Washington, DC
